Watford relegation fears mount after thrashing by Man City

July 21, 2020 Watford's Troy Deeney and Manchester City's Kevin De Bruyne after the match, as play resumes behind closed doors following the outbreak of the coronavirus disease (COVID-19) Pool via REUTERS

Watford lurched closer to relegation from the Premier League after a 4-0 hammering at home by a merciless Manchester City on Tuesday for whom an inspired Raheem Sterling scored twice.

Two days after sacking manager Nigel Pearson, Watford were torn apart by Pep Guardiola's side, who also beat them 8-0 in the league in September and 6-0 in last year's FA Cup final.
